Output ddb8ae7566dfd6a81f4106c3df538aab791dc855277a8d2e27e06ce2a2bf5eeb:0

value
2633894
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58dcb501c9ae5bf58c8af53f8407581dd8bed30e OP_EQUALVERIFY OP_CHECKSIG
address
196rrsq2FeXXazR6ikkk8eNL1o4udj1rZe
transaction
ddb8ae7566dfd6a81f4106c3df538aab791dc855277a8d2e27e06ce2a2bf5eeb
spent
true